Dampen a cloth in the mixture, wring it out well and wipe … WebMar 25, 2014 · 1. Use a soft, white, t-shirt type cloth (or cloth applicator) to clean and condition. When you pretest using a white cloth, watch for 2 things. a. color on the cloth. b. change to color of leather 1 hour after application. If either happen do not use the product or accept that it will darken the leather a shade.
